Patents Assigned to Taiwan Bicycle Industry R&D Center
  • Patent number: 7153240
    Abstract: A medical gymnastic treadmill is disclosed to include two handrail assemblies each having a horizontal top rail a plurality of screw rods pivotally supported on the base frame of the treadmill body, vertical tubes respectively coupled between the top rail and the screw rods, a reversible motor, and a transmission mechanism coupled between the reversible motor and the screw rods for rotating the screw rods to move the tubes and top rails of the two handrail assemblies to the desired elevation at the same time upon rotation of the reversible motor.

  • Patent number: 6733419
    Abstract: An exercise pattern control method and system for connecting rod locus-type exercise apparatus that establishes an exercise physiology database, an exercise resistance pattern database, and an exercise locus database. Based on the exercise resistance pattern settings and locus exercise pattern settings along with the sensed user heart beat, leg angle speed, and connecting rod length, and other relevant figures so archived, a controller then calculates and processes all the database data and figures to accordingly control the length extension of the connecting rod relative to the current physiological condition of the user. As such, the present invention enables the exercise apparatus to have an operational means of locus configuration to effectively match the physiological condition of the user, thereby achieving utilization convenience, safety, and enhanced exercise efficacy.

  • Patent number: 6719081
    Abstract: An electrical bicycle includes a front body unit, a rear body unit and a pivot coupler unit which couples the front body unit and the rear body unit. The coupler unit enables the front body unit to be turned relative to the rear body unit when the rider turns his or her body to shift his or her center of gravity.

  • Patent number: 6037746
    Abstract: A charging device for charging an electric bicycle includes a charger which is received in the trunk of a vehicle and electrically connected to the battery of the vehicle by a conductive wire. A wire extends from the charger and is detachably connected to the rechargeable battery of the electric bicycle which can be received in the trunk or carried on the vehicle by a bicycle carrier attached to the vehicle. The conductive wire has the first end connected to the charger and the second end having an adapter which is received in the cigarette lighter receptacle hole of the vehicle.
